The Women's Korean Basketball League (WKBL) (Hangul: 한국여자프로농구) is the premier professional women's basketball league in South Korea. The league was established in 1998.
Current clubs
| Club | Home City | Founded | Championships |
|---|---|---|---|
| Asan Woori Bank Woori Won | Asan, Chungcheongnam-do | 1958 | 13 |
| Bucheon Hana Bank | Bucheon, Gyeonggi-do | 2012 | 0 |
| Busan BNK Sum | Busan | 2000 | 2 |
| Cheongju KB Stars | Cheongju, Chungcheongbuk-do | 1963 | 2 |
| Incheon Shinhan Bank S-Birds | Incheon | 1986 | 8 |
| Yongin Samsung Life Blueminx | Yongin, Gyeonggi-do | 1977 | 6 |
